Introduction: Respiratory support use in neonatal intensive care units (NICUs) varies worldwide, influenced by clinical practices, resources, and patient populations. Whether high-altitude independently affects the duration of respiratory support in preterm infants remains unclear. Objective: To determine whether altitude is independently associated with the duration of respiratory support in preterm infants ≤32 weeks’ gestational age admitted to Latin American NICUs. Methods: We performed a multicenter observational cohort study by secondary analysis of prospectively collected data from the EpicLatino Network, a registry of NICUs across Latin America (2015–2022). Infants ≤32 weeks who received invasive or non-invasive respiratory support were included; supplemental oxygen delivered via low-flow nasal cannula or oxygen hood was not considered respiratory support, and those with missing outcome data were excluded. The primary outcome was total duration of respiratory support, measured as total days of support until discontinuation, discharge, transfer, or truncation by death. Altitude was classified as high (≥2000 m) or low (<2000 m). Multivariable analyses were adjusted for neonatal, maternal, and unit characteristics. Results: A total of 4,428 infants were included; 2,723 (61.5%) in low-altitude NICUs and 1,705 (38.5%) in high-altitude NICUs. Overall, 81.4% discontinued respiratory support and 18.6% died. Mortality was 19.1% in low-altitude and 17.9% in high-altitude NICUs. Median duration of support was 8 days (IQR 5–14) overall, with 9 days (IQR 4–27) in low-altitude and 7 days (IQR 3–17) in high-altitude NICUs. High-altitude centers showed shorter respiratory support in unadjusted analyses. After adjustment for neonatal, maternal, and unit factors, altitude was not independently associated with support duration. Conclusions: After adjustment for neonatal, maternal, and unit factors, altitude was not independently associated with the duration of respiratory support. Importantly, high altitude was never associated with worse outcomes.
